Towards an Engineering Approach to Component Adaptation
نویسندگان
چکیده
Component adaptation needs to be taken into account when developing trustworthy systems, where the properties of component assemblies have to be reliably obtained from the properties of its constituent components. Thus, a more systematic approach to component adaptation is required when building trustworthy systems. In this paper, we illustrate how (design and architectural) patterns can be used to achieve component adaptation and thus serve as the basis for such an approach. The paper proposes an adaptation model which is built upon a classification of component mismatches, and identifies a number of patterns to be used for eliminating them. We conclude by outlining an engineering approach to component adaptation that relies on the use of patterns and provides additional support for the development of trustworthy component-based systems. © 2006 University of Newcastle upon Tyne. Printed and published by the University of Newcastle upon Tyne, Computing Science, Claremont Tower, Claremont Road, Newcastle upon Tyne, NE1 7RU, England. Bibliographical details BECKER, S., BROGI, A., GORTON, I., OVERHAGE, S., ROMANOVSKY, A., TIVOLI, M Towards an Engineering Approach to Component Adaptation [By] S. Becker, A. Brogi, I. Gorton, S. Overhage, A. Romanovsky, M. Tivoli Newcastle upon Tyne: University of Newcastle upon Tyne: Computing Science, 2006. (University of Newcastle upon Tyne, Computing Science, Technical Report Series, No. CS-TR-939)
منابع مشابه
Modular approach for an ASIC integration of electrical drive controls
VLSI circuits design allows today to consider new modes of implementation for electrical controls. However, design techniques require an adaptation effort that few designers, too accustomed to the software approach, provide. The authors of this article propose to develop a methodology to guide the electrical designers towards optimal performances of control algorithms implementation. Thus, they...
متن کاملA Cognitive Neurodynamic Approach to Prediction of Students’ Adaptation to College: An Ex-Post Facto Study
Introduction: Campus life tends to make social and academic demands on college students. To cope with these demands, students are required to use their neurocognitive skills of problem- solving and planning intentional actions that target towards adaptation to college. This paper presents an illuminating perspective that would inform understanding of a new approach to cognitive neuroscience. Th...
متن کاملMulti-criteria Decision Making Approach: selection of Blanking Die Material (TECHNICAL NOTE)
Proper selection of material in manufacturing firms is a vital role of designer depending upon the different era of application. The material selection problem is very complex and challenging task today. Erroneous cull of material frequently leads to astronomically immense cost involution, and finally drives towards unfortunate component or product breakdown. Thus, the designer necessitates dis...
متن کاملOutlier Detection in Wireless Sensor Networks Using Distributed Principal Component Analysis
Detecting anomalies is an important challenge for intrusion detection and fault diagnosis in wireless sensor networks (WSNs). To address the problem of outlier detection in wireless sensor networks, in this paper we present a PCA-based centralized approach and a DPCA-based distributed energy-efficient approach for detecting outliers in sensed data in a WSN. The outliers in sensed data can be ca...
متن کاملPreventing Key Performance Indicators Violations Based on Proactive Runtime Adaptation in Service Oriented Environment
Key Performance Indicator (KPI) is a type of performance measurement that evaluates the success of an organization or a partial activity in which it engages. If during the running process instance the monitoring results show that the KPIs do not reach their target values, then the influential factors should be identified, and the appropriate adaptation strategies should be performed to prevent ...
متن کامل